The Design Engineer is responsible for performing complex engineering experiments to identify, test, prove, or modify engineering propositions to aid in the development of new and unique products.
Position Responsibilities:
>?? Designs new products, modify existing designs, improve production techniques, and develop test procedures.
>?? Recommends new procedures as necessary
>?? Facilitates strategic Research & Development initiative planning in conjunction with Product Management to achieve market leading product/production technologies in a cost justifiable manner. This includes identification of the research that may lead to patentable products, development of specific products to meet identified market needs and extension of existing products to extend usefulness into new areas. Ensures protection of intellectual property and publication of findings after protection is secured.
>?? Design and development of products using the New Product Development Process.
>?? Development and evaluation of new product criteria while ensuring that comprehensive feasibility and profitability analyses are conducted on all new and existing products.
>?? Ensure products conform to cost and performance specifications, and that all products conform to many different National and Federal safety standards and regulatory requirements.
>?? Track key new product development metrics and report progress on an established basis.
>?? Supports the continuous quality improvement process by evaluating the product lines and processes for performance enhancements. Support fastener improvement (lowering production cost and/or improved performance) of present fastener product line.
>?? Determine engineering feasibility, cost effectiveness, and customer demand for new and existing products.
>?? Advise management of new developments, which may affect profit, schedule, costs, customer relations, and/or inter-departmental relations.
>?? Maintaining current knowledge of engineering and technological developments that could be useful and relevant to the business (including relationships with various professional organizations).
